It is expected that this measurement will improve in 2020. In 2019, a total of 20,304 civil cases were filed/reactivated, a decrease of 528 cases. A total of 11,532 new criminal arraignments, about 72 cases less than 2018 (and 1995 reactivations) were filed for a total of 33,831 new cases/reactivations.For Administrative filings, please review the following information and contact Judge Sheehan's Staff Attorney at 216-443-8611 with any questions. The Re-Entry Court (REEC) was established to address the needs of offenders transitioning from prison back into the community. REEC was started Cuyahoga County Common Pleas Court in 2007 and was funded through the Office of Criminal Justice Services. This specialized docket is presided over by Judge Nancy ...

Ohio residents have the option of terminating their marriage through dissolution which requires advance mutual agreement, or through divorce which may be contested or uncontested. In rare circumstances, parties may qualify for annulment of marriage. This Court is one of general jurisdiction, and the Cuyahoga County Court of Common Pleas has four divisions. These are General, Domestic Relations, Juvenile, and Probate. There is a court of common pleas in each of Ohio's 88 counties. Specific courts of common pleas may be divided into separate divisions by the General Assembly, including general, domestic relations, juvenile and probate divisions. "Pend.The Sheriff's Department Warrant Unit arrests individuals with outstanding warrants in Cuyahoga County. The Warrant Unit produces many new investigations based upon its work in the community and assists other municipalities and police agencies with search warrants and arrest warrants.
